2006 New York Code - Prima Facie Evidence By Third Party Documents.



 
  Section 1--202. Prima Facie Evidence by Third Party Documents.
    A  document  in  due form purporting to be a bill of lading, policy or
  certificate of insurance, official weigher's or inspector's certificate,
  consular invoice, or any other document authorized or  required  by  the
  contract  to be issued by a third party shall be prima facie evidence of
  its own authenticity and genuineness and of  the  facts  stated  in  the
  document by the third party.
